Kulob cotton farmers yield over 1,000 tons of raw cotton on Monday

Date:

KULOB, September 2, 2008, Asia-Plus  – On Monday September 1, farmers in five cotton-growing districts of Khatlon’s Kulob region yielded more than 1,000 tons of raw cotton, Abdullo Rajabov, a chief specialist with the Kulob agriculture directorate, told Asia-Plus today.  

In all, they have yielded 6,201 tons of raw cotton since the beginning of the cotton-harvesting campaign.  25,000 people worked on cotton plantations of Kulob region on September 1, the chief specialist said.   

We will recall that five cotton-growing districts in Khatlon’s Kulob region have pledged to yield 79,350 tons of raw cotton from an area of 41,350 hectares this year.
